<p>While most students have some pre-professional motivations (very few would go to college if there were not some “upgrade” in job and career prospects from going to college), the level of pre-professional motivation varies from student to student. Some look at college as purely a means to get a better job, while others have motivations like getting a “well rounded liberal arts education” (however they define that) in addition to pre-professional motivations. (Students applying to graduate and professional study do have pre-professional motivations as undergraduates, since their undergraduate goals including getting into such degree programs.)</p>
